Narrow (100 pm) Linewidth Fibre Laser Operating in Excess of 50 W

Not Accessible

Your library or personal account may give you access

Abstract

We present a 50 W ytterbium fibre laser with an intra-active-core Bragg grating. To the best of our knowledge, this is the narrowest linewidth (~100 pm) fibre laser operating in this power range.
